Output f985626612ca062e0feb34ffe6b2d83cce43ba0a35ba18dc304a0fa8e6a95966:1

value
14623576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18227c9c88594e12f775c7394b31f8f3cbaf41b5 OP_EQUAL
address
MA6mmDWQQ1ik6Z1Wbupe6TG6cZ5xQDK3CF
transaction
f985626612ca062e0feb34ffe6b2d83cce43ba0a35ba18dc304a0fa8e6a95966
spent
true